Description |
Fl. rounded, 115mm wide; perianth and other petaloid segments in three or more whorls, brilliant greenish yellow 5A; the two outer whorls roundish, very broad, blunt, spreading, plane, smooth and of heavy substance, overlapping half or more; the inner whorls narrower, more nearly ovate, successively more strongly inflexed towards centre, concave or folded inwards along midrib; corona segments half the length of the outer petaloid segments, interspersed among the inner petaloid segments and clustered at centre, orange (17B\C), folded inwards along midrib, wavy.
